The human element here is crucial, and this is where many technology-focused mining operations stumble. During my visit to their Chilean copper operation last quarter, I spent time with both the engineers who designed the systems and the miners who use them daily. What struck me was how the technology actually enhanced rather than replaced human expertise. The system provides recommendations, but experienced operators can override and adjust based on their on-the-ground knowledge. This creates what I like to call "augmented expertise" - the perfect marriage of human experience and artificial intelligence. From an environmental perspective, the improvements are equally impressive. Their water recycling systems achieve what I calculate to be approximately 92% efficiency - though their marketing materials claim 94%, and I suspect that number might be slightly inflated for perfect conditions. Still, even at 92%, that's substantially better than the industry average of 78% for comparable operations. The reduction in energy consumption is equally notable, with my analysis suggesting around 31% lower power requirements per ton of material processed compared to conventional mines of similar scale.
If I have one criticism of their approach, it's that the initial implementation costs remain prohibitive for smaller operations. The infrastructure requirements mean that this model currently only makes economic sense for large-scale mines with substantial reserves. However, JILI-Mines executives told me they're working on modular, scalable versions that could benefit smaller operations within the next 18-24 months. Personally, I think that timeline might be optimistic - I'd estimate closer to three years based on the technical challenges involved, but I'd be delighted to be proven wrong.
